Каким образом работают смартфонные приложения
April 27, 2026Что такое API и как работает взаимосвязь сервисов
April 27, 2026Что такое API и как функционирует обмен систем
API составляет собой систему требований, которые дают программам обмениваться данными между собой. Сокращение расшифровывается как Application Programming Interface, что переводится как софтверный механизм приложения. Технология служит связующим между софтверными элементами.
Связь служб через 7к казино выполняется по схеме обращения и отклика. Одна программа направляет обращение, а другая интерпретирует информацию и возвращает результат. Процесс схож разговор, только субъектами представлены софтверные платформы.
Нынешние цифровые сервисы постоянно делятся информацией для решения заданий пользователей. Программный инструмент превращает такой передачу унифицированным и ожидаемым.
Технология решает проблему согласованности отличающихся решений. Программисты создают программы на разных языках программирования, но благодаря 7к эти платформы продуктивно взаимодействуют независимо от внутренней организации.
Определение API и его функция в нынешних системах
Программный интерфейс программы функционирует как соглашение между софтверными платформами. Договор определяет структуру запросов, схему данных и правила извлечения откликов. Разработчики задействуют документацию для освоения имеющихся функций.
Технология играет критическую функцию в компьютерной архитектуре. Финансовые платформы, социальные ресурсы и платёжные решения взаимодействуют через казино7к для предоставления полных продуктов. Без такого взаимодействия всякому приложению пришлось бы строить функциональность самостоятельно.
Средства предоставляют компаниям расширять возможности сервисов без увеличения команды. Компания может внедрить готовые решения для расчётов или геолокации вместо формирования этих данных. Решение сберегает время и затраты.
Современная модель программ построена на переиспользовании функциональности. Программный механизм гарантирует единообразный вход к функциям решения и форсирует создание виртуальных приложений.
Принцип передачи сведениями между сервисами
Обмен информацией между программами реализуется через упорядоченные запросы. Пользовательское приложение генерирует запрос с аргументами и отправляет его узлу. Система интерпретирует информацию, исполняет процедуры и передаёт результат обратно.
Информация отправляются в унифицированных форматах, чаще всего JSON или XML. Шаблоны предоставляют стандартизацию конфигурации и упрощают обработку различными приложениями. Клиент и система интерпретируют архитектуру благодаря согласованным стандартам.
Каждый обращение имеет тип операции, местоположение объекта и аргументы манипуляции. Методы устанавливают характер действия: извлечение информации, генерацию записи, изменение или устранение элемента. Софтверный интерфейс через 7к казино выполняет запросы по заданным способам.
Отклик системы несёт номер статуса и информацию итога. Код сообщает об завершённости действия или неполадках. Информация несут желаемую данные в утверждённом структуре. Инструмент действует независимо от системы программ.
Иллюстрации API в обычной практике пользователей
Программные инструменты присутствуют пользователей в ежедневных компьютерных коммуникациях. Немало типичные процессы работают благодаря коммуникации информацией между решениями. Технология продолжает незаметной, но предоставляет комфорт эксплуатации продуктов.
Частые случаи применения средств в будничной жизни:
- Аутентификация через социальные ресурсы применяет инструменты Facebook или Google для проверки персоны
- Встроенные планы в программах такси извлекают информацию о направлениях через 7к картографических сервисов
- Интернет-оплата услуг функционирует через механизмы расчётных платформ, осуществляющих переводы
- Предсказание климата получается с климатических систем через целевые инструменты
- Публикация фотографий в несколько социальных сетей реализуется через софтверные инструменты отдельной платформы
Юзеры взаимодействуют с десятками инструментов каждодневно, не догадываясь об этом. Технология делает цифровой опыт бесшовным и удобным.
Как API упрощает интеграцию отличающихся служб
Подключение без софтверных механизмов предполагала бы познания внутренней архитектуры любой платформы. Разработчикам пришлось бы осознавать устройство хранилищ сведений и логику интерпретации внешнего сервиса. Такой подход поглощал бы периоды и генерировал проблемы конфиденциальности.
Софтверный интерфейс выдаёт готовый комплект инструментов для коммуникации. Программист читает описание и начинает применять инструменты внешнего продукта через казино7к за несколько суток. Внутреннее строение решения остаётся недоступным и защищённым.
Стандартизация видов передачи устраняет нужду создания индивидуальных продуктов для любого контрагента. Организация создаёт один интерфейс, который используют сотни пользователей. Способ уменьшает затраты на сопровождение объединений.
Блочная конфигурация предоставляет замещать элементы без модификации программы. Предприятие может сменить поставщика платёжных сервисов, подключив другой средство. Пластичность форсирует перестройку организации к сдвигам рынка.
Требования и реакции: основная схема работы API
Принцип связи базируется на алгоритме запрос-ответ между приложением и хостом. Клиентское приложение начинает взаимодействие, отправляя требование с обозначением желаемого процедуры. Система выполняет обращение и составляет отклик с результатом процедуры.
Требование включает несколько обязательных элементов. Тип указывает характер процедуры: получение, создание, модификацию или ликвидацию сведений. Местоположение указывает заданный объект на сервере. Заголовки имеют дополнительную о шаблоне и данных верификации. Тело обращения направляет сведения для анализа.
Реакция системы формируется из шифра положения и данных итога. Коды информируют об результативности или категории ошибки. Удачные операции отдают коды категории 200, ошибки пользователя — категории 400, неполадки сервера — категории 500. Программный механизм через 7к предоставляет прозрачную связь между решениями.
Данные ответа включают требуемую информацию в форматированном шаблоне. Клиент обрабатывает полученные информацию и эксплуатирует их для показа клиенту или последующей выполнения.
Конфиденциальность и идентификация при использовании API
Охрана информации при передаче между решениями требует разноуровневых инструментов защиты. Программные интерфейсы транслируют закрытую информацию, содержащие личные информацию юзеров. Недостаток охраны создаёт угрозы разглашения и незаконного доступа.
Верификация подтверждает подлинность приложения перед обеспечением входа к объектам. Решения задействуют маркеры доступа или шифры для определения запрашивающей субъекта. Идентификатор направляется с любым требованием и подтверждает возможность на выполнение манипуляции через 7к охраняемого соединения.
Криптование сведений защищает сведения при передаче по линии. Протокол HTTPS обеспечивает зашифрованное связь между пользователем и сервером. Прослушивание трафика не позволяет увидеть наполнение требований и реакций.
Лимитирование количества запросов блокирует злоупотребления и перегрузку узлов. Решения определяют ограничения на число требований за отрезок. Нарушение порога закрывает доступ или требует повторной авторизации.
Публичные и закрытые API: различия и применение
Софтверные механизмы разделяются на открытые и приватные в зависимости от планируемой категории. Общедоступные инструменты открыты для внешних специалистов. Внутренние используются внутри фирмы для коммуникации корпоративных платформ.
Открытые средства обеспечивают доступ к функциям обширному диапазону клиентов. Компании размещают спецификацию и предоставляют ключи доступа. Схема наращивает экосистему сервиса через 7к казино публичных возможностей объединения.
Главные различия между классами инструментов:
- Открытые предполагают развёрнутой руководства и инженерной сопровождения для сторонних разработчиков
- Частные задействуются корпоративными специалистами и имеют базовую документацию
- Публичные проходят строгий аудит защиты из-за свободного соединения
- Закрытые предоставляют взаимодействие микросервисов в корпоративной структуры
Выбор вида связан от бизнес-стратегии организации. Публичные поощряют расширение среды, частные улучшают собственные операции.
Функция API в построении экосистем компьютерных систем
Среда электронных сервисов составляет собой структуру объединённых решений, дополняющих функциональность друг друга. Софтверные инструменты представляют связующим звеном между элементами. Технология предоставляет самостоятельным продуктам работать как общее образование.
Крупные IT организации формируют инфраструктуры на основных платформ. Разработчики формируют приложения, увеличивающие возможности основного продукта через казино7к предоставленных инструментов. Юзеры получают доступ к тысячам вспомогательных опций без замены решения.
Партнёрские интеграции усиливают важность продуктов для клиентов. Сервис бронирования гостиниц соединяется с авиакомпаниями и службами платежей. Клиент формирует путешествие в общем приложении благодаря коммуникации массы систем.
Открытые механизмы провоцируют новшества и вовлекают специалистов к разработке сервисов. Предприятие концентрируется на ключевой возможностях, а союзники вносят специализированные инструменты. Модель убыстряет увеличение среды и наращивает преданность пользователей.
Эффект API на оперативность формирования новых опций
Темп вывода системы на площадку формирует конкурентоспособность организации в виртуальной сфере. Софтверные инструменты уменьшают период формирования за помощь готовых инструментов. Коллектив сосредотачивается на особой функциональности вместо построения ключевых компонентов.
Внедрение сторонних служб экономит месяцы усилий программистов. Внедрение платформы платежей или геолокации занимает дни вместо периодов самостоятельной построения. Софтверный интерфейс через 7к даёт испытанную функциональность, подготовленную к задействованию.
Компонентная организация обеспечивает коллективам работать одновременно над отличающимися компонентами системы. Инженеры разрабатывают автономные блоки с персональными средствами. Модули соединяются в завершённый продукт без конфликтов.
Вторичное эксплуатация программы ускоряет формирование новых релизов программ. Предприятие формирует внутренние интерфейсы для типовых операций: идентификации, сообщений, размещения сведений. Свежие инициативы используют готовые блоки. Подход сокращает объём сбоев и упрощает поддержку.

